About

Uncle Aaron Has Papyrus' Skull refers to a series of memes and fan art that entertain the idea that the character Aaron Davis (The Prowler) from the 2018 film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se has a skull that is shaped very similarly to that of the skeleton character Papyrus from the 2015 video game Undertale. Sparked by a viral tweet, the meme achieved prominence on Twitter in late June 2023 shortly after the release of the sequel Across the Spider-Verse.

Origin

On June 25th, 2023, Twitter[1] user @Clocky99565893 posted an image of the character Aaron Davis (also known as Uncle Aaron) from the 2018 animated film Spider-Man: Into the Spider-Verse, writing "bro why does he got the papyrus skull." The tweet (shown below, left) referenced the character Papyrus from the 2015 indie video game Undertale (shown below, right) and received over 5,800 retweets and 69,500 likes in one day.

Spread

The post inspired other users to post memes referencing the apparent similarity and artworks exploring it. For example, on June 25th, 2023, Twitter[2] user @Tenzalt posted a three-panel drawing in which they traced the shape of Uncle Aaron's skull. The drawing (shown below) gained over 16,400 retweets and 134,200 likes in less than a day.

Later on June 25th, artists @SwiftKnight1 and @ThewitchofA also shared[3][4] redraws of Uncle Davis as Papyrus, with the posts garnering over 430 likes and 170 likes, respectively, in less than a day (shown below, left and right).
